Tampa Bay Lightning Game 75: at the Buffalo Sabres

The Tampa Bay Lightning lost to the Buffalo Sabres 7-1.

There wasn’t much to this. Essentially, on Vincent Lecavalier‘s third shift of the game, he was assessed a highly questionable penalty – a major for spearing, which comes with an automatic game misconduct and ejection. The team completely collapsed into a heap right after that. During the ensuing five-minute major, Buffalo scored two goals on two shots. Antero Niittymaki was pulled (for having let in a total of three goals on six shots) about halfway through the first period, and that was it. Game over.
